As a reminder you can tie into your local Police Force in town or county with your smart phone. Text to their storm number and you will recieve updates in real time of emergencies.

You have a tornado watch. Meh ok.

You have a tornado warning. Ok thats bad. You also will hear sirens going on with either a dual tone "Nee-Naw" or a steady roar at one pitch. Some new sirens will digitally announce to people with a voice. (Those are a waste of time)

Here they have two more modes. They wail in the first alert. That means your ass is in a warned area. There is a tornado coming. If it wails a second time, that means your local lawmen and spotters are following it live coming to your spot.

IF it continues to be violent and the sirens fall to a deep constant low roar that you feel in your bones? That means that they are left on on purpose and are now in a long duration operation to stay cool or until destroyed by loss of power or tornado. You do not want to be around that. That sound gets into everything. I rather have the classic rise and fall nuclear attack alarm than that low roar.

If you are in a county here and they give the words Tornado Emergency and your ass is in it... well you are facing death coming at you. You need to do whatever it takes to abandon your 18 wheeler and get into a basement, underground especially or a strong government concrete building.

They do not throw around the words Tornado Emergency for fun. This is really bad when if they use this term.

Schools have FEMA tornado bunkers capable of holding a student body or perhaps a thousand to two thousand souls. Just keep in mind that if it is school hours only the kids get the space. No one else. If its after school hours, the law will open the entire school bunker space for anyone who does not feel safe as the tornado comes on.
